• <fieldset id="qg8cq"></fieldset>
  • <ul id="qg8cq"></ul>
  • <fieldset id="qg8cq"><menu id="qg8cq"></menu></fieldset>
  • <ul id="qg8cq"></ul>
    開始制作

    安卓平臺上H5技術構建APP的工作原理

    2024-03-16 16:45:00 來自于應用公園

          親愛的讀者朋友們,今天我要帶大家走進一個既神奇又實用的技術世界,那就是在安卓平臺上使用H5技術構建APP的奧秘所在。如果你是那種把手機當成第二個心臟的人,那么你絕對不能錯過這篇文章。


          首先,得搞清楚一個問題:“H5是什么鬼?”簡單來說,H5就是HTML5的俗稱,是構建網頁內容的一種語言。但別小看了這種語言,它幾乎是現代網絡的粘合劑,讓各種元素和功能在瀏覽器中活靈活現。
         “那它怎么就能在安卓上構建APP呢?”好問題!這就得提到一種叫做“混合應用”(Hybrid App)的東西了。混合應用顧名思義,就是將H5技術與安卓原生技術混合在一起的產物。開發者們使用H5來編寫APP的界面和邏輯,再通過一些框架,比如Cordova或者Ionic,將這些網頁內容嵌入到一個原生的安卓應用中。這樣,用戶在使用的時候感覺就像是在使用一個普通的APP,而不是在瀏覽網頁。
          這里的關鍵詞就是“WebView”,這是一個安卓組件,可以讓開發者在APP中直接顯示網頁內容。當你打開這樣的APP時,實際上是在一個全屏的WebView中運行H5頁面。而且,通過一些神奇的橋接技術,H5頁面還可以調用手機的硬件功能,比如攝像頭、GPS等,這讓H5構建的APP能夠提供和原生APP相媲美的體驗。
         “聽起來好像很高大上啊!”沒錯,而且這種方法構建APP還有一個巨大的優勢:一次編寫,多平臺運行。你不需要為了不同的操作系統編寫多套代碼,這大大節省了開發的時間和成本。
           當然,H5構建APP也不是萬能的。比如在性能上,它通常無法達到原生應用那樣流暢;而且,如果需要一些特別復雜和深入的硬件操作,H5可能就顯得有點力不從心了。
           不過,對于很多應用場景來說,使用H5技術構建APP已經綽綽有余,它快速、經濟,還能讓開發者的生活變得更加美好。就像那些能在手機上秒開的輕應用,可能就是這種技術的杰作哦。

          所以,下次當你在安卓手機上無意中打開一個APP,界面精美、功能齊全,卻又感覺和瀏覽器里打開的網頁沒什么兩樣時,不妨想想,這或許就是H5技術的魔法在起作用呢。


    粵公網安備 44030602002171號      粵ICP備15056436號-2

    在線咨詢

    立即咨詢

    售前咨詢熱線

    13590461663

    [關閉]
    應用公園微信

    官方微信自助客服

    [關閉]